HIP 101053
HIP 101053 is a F-type (Yellow-White) star.
Located approximately 381.5 light-years from Earth, HIP 101053 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.
HIP 101053 is classified as a spectral class F star (F-type (Yellow-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.
HIP 101053 has an apparent magnitude of +8.98,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.569.
